Infrastructure is the foundation of any nation’s growth, and in India, road construction has long faced issues like delays, inefficiencies, and cost overruns. However, Artificial Intelligence (AI) is emerging as a game changer in this domain, enabling smarter planning, accurate execution, and sustainable development.
AI-powered tools now aid in planning highways and expressways using machine learning to analyze geographic, traffic, and environmental data. This results in optimized, eco-friendly designs. Generative design software suggests multiple design options based on cost, traffic flow, and environmental impact.
On-site, AI enhances construction accuracy through autonomous systems in machinery like bulldozers and excavators. AI-enabled drones survey construction areas, capturing real-time data to spot issues early and ensure safety compliance.
Post-construction, AI-driven predictive maintenance helps identify potential problems before they escalate, using sensors to monitor road conditions and traffic. This saves both time and money on repairs.
AI also transforms traffic management by analyzing live data to reduce congestion, optimize signals, and alert drivers in real time.
Globally, cities like Los Angeles and countries like China are already reaping the benefits of AI in infrastructure. As India integrates AI, its road networks are poised to become safer, smarter, and more efficient—paving the way for a more connected future.
